Madelia, Minnesota

Knut Hamsun, who was awarded the Nobel Prize in Literature in 1920, resided in Madelia in 1883-1884.

Minnesota State Highway 257

Minnesota State Highway 257 is a highway in southwest Minnesota, which runs from its intersection with Brown County Road 20 (Broadway Avenue) in the town of Hanska and continues east to its eastern terminus at its intersection with State Highway 15 in Linden Township, 6 miles north of Madelia.
